Since Lion system profiler is now a question mark in the dock. Can i get it back?

Since Lion, system profiler is now a question mark in the dock. Can I get it back? dsso

In Lion, there is no Systim Profiler. It is System Information now located in the Utilities Folder. Open that up and select to keep it in the Dock.

  • Hi Forum, can u please help? iRecently bought a mac pro & my garageband 11 was working fine but now it's showing a question mark in the dock but it won't open. I think it may have been accidentally trashed. I've searched the trash & spotlighted. What now?

    Hi Forum, can u please help? iRecently bought a macbook pro and garageband 11 was working fine but now it's showing a question mark in the dock and it won't open. I think it may have been accidentally trashed. I've searched the trash and spotlighted but don't know what to do next. Any ideas? Thanks.

    How  did you install GarageBand on your Mac? Did it come preinstalled with the other iLife applications?
    If your MacOS supports the AppStore, you should be able to redownload GarageBand from the AppStore, see this support Article: OS X: About OS X Recovery on how to download again:
    Double-click the App Store icon in the dock.
    Enter your Apple ID and password.
    Click Purchases.
    If you haven't previously accepted your bundled iLife applications within the Mac App Store, you should see your iLife applications appear in the Accept portion of the screen. Click Accept.
    You may be asked for your Apple ID and password once again. Your iLife applications now move to the Purchased section. These applications are part of the software that came with your Lion based computer. Your account will not be charged for them. Click Install to complete installation of your applications.

  • Question marks in the Dock!!??

    Since 3 days I`ve got the problem that all the Items I hold in my Dock are replaced by question marks! I know that this normaly happens when you delete a programm, but I didn`t do that. At first I just placed my programms back into the Dock, but when I restarted my iBook there where the question marks again, and all my Dock settings where gone!! THE NERVE!!
    So please help me !!!!!!

    Choose Go to Folder from the Finder's Go menu and enter ~/Library/Preferences/ as the folder's location; when this folder has appeared, locate the item that has a name starting with com.apple.dock and drag it to the desktop. Log out and back in, and try adding items to the Dock again.
